WebLaser. The Laser is a one design, single handed, Youth World and Olympic Class sailing dinghy. There are 3 rig set-ups detailed below, which can all be used on the same hull. It is an affordable and competitive class to sail and accommodates sailors of all levels, ages and a weight range of 55kg to 90kg. The Laser 4.7 has a sail area of 4.7m2. WebThe Perth Dinghy Sailing Club (PDSC) was formed in 1903 and is situated in Crawley, opposite the University of Western Australia, on the Swan River.
